ALEXANDRIA, Va., April 21 -- United States Patent no. 12,608,441, issued on April 21, was assigned to INTERNATIONAL BUSINESS MACHINES Corp. (Armonk, N.Y.).
"Screening for fluctuating energy relaxation times" was invented by Malcolm Scott Carroll (Cranbury, N.J.), Sami Rosenblatt (White Plains, N.Y.) and Abhinav Kandala (Yorktown Heights, N.Y.).
According to the abstract* released by the U.S. Patent & Trademark Office: "One or more systems, devices, computer program products and/or computer-implemented methods of use provided herein relate to determining estimated true relaxation times of qubits absent measurement of entire T1 decay times of the qubits.
